Stockport Krazy Races
On Sunday, Stockport hosts the Krazy Races, where soapbox vehicles tackle a 350m course filled with chicanes, obstacles, and water splashes, with participants in wacky outfits. The event runs from 10.45am to 5pm, featuring a classic car showcase and an RAF flypast at 2.45pm.
Wigan Pride
Saturday brings Wigan Pride, with a parade starting on Crawford Street at 11am, heading to Believe Square at 12pm for live entertainment. The main Unity stage, by Market Place, features RuPaul’s Drag Race UK star Banksie and Big Brovaz/Booty Luv, along with stalls and a quiet space.
Rochdale Feel Good Festival
Rochdale town centre welcomes music legends Gabrielle, Ash, and Starsailor on Saturday for the Feel Good festival, running from 11.30am to 10.45pm. Other acts include Alex Spencer and K-ESTATE.
Summer in the City Picnic
Circle Square’s Summer in the City Picnic takes place Saturday from 11am to 5pm, with double dutch skipping, DJs, Sip and Paint sessions, local acts, roaming musicians, and al fresco dining. A steel band, arts and crafts, and offerings from Gooey, Hello Oriental, Federal, and more are also featured.
Manchester Caribbean Carnival
The Manchester Caribbean Carnival returns to Alexandra Park in Whalley Range. Saturday starts with J’ouvert at 7am, featuring paint, powder, mud, and a joyous atmosphere. From 12pm, the big parade includes steelpan, calypso, and soca, with live music, entertainment, and food stalls throughout the weekend.
